The maximum processing time for a TRV (Temporary resident visa) in buffalo is about 28 days according to:

http://www.cic.gc.ca/english/information/times/international/13-temp-visitors.asp#west

I have a question: does anyone know if those 28 days are business days (not including weekends) or the normal calendar days?

Its total number of days and they are not business days , If it were business days they have to specify its business days .

Positive, I will just give you my example my app was sent to missi 23 jul and was approved on 24 aug according to the website it says average time to get approval at missi is 42 days now , I received the letter of approval mailed to my house in 38 regular days . If it were business days if you calculate it 42 business days is equivalent to almost 2 months and its certainly not taking to 2 months for outbound spousal approvals out of missi.

You can be sure it works in calendar days by comparing to the inland processing times:

http://www.cic.gc.ca/english/information/times/canada/process-in.asp

There they list the processing time, and the date they're up to in terms of when applications were received. It always adds up, which it wouldn't if it were business days (or business months, which wouldn't make any sense!)
